Free selection of the 
listening source while 
recording 
The M51 also offers you the 
option of listening to one source 
at the same time as you record 
another. 
You could for example, be 
recording a television 
programme on a video server 
through Video-1, while watching 
a DVD at the same time. 
To select a different source to 
listen than the one you are 
recording, simply select the 
listening source through the 
SOURCE menu, once you have 
selected the recording source 
with the Record softkey, as 
described in the Selecting the 
recording source chapter.

Modifying source names 
The video switch offers you the 
option of selecting your own 
names for the inputs. You no 
longer have to remember which 
external device is connected to 
which input. You can assign 
names that tell you immediately 
what is connected where. 
You can enter a maximum of 8 
characters as name text. 
Select the video source whose 
name you want to change 
through the SOURCE menu. 
This is possible with: 
Video 1 to Video 6 and TV 
You call up this function by 
pressing the Setup key for 
about 2 seconds and then 
pressing the Source softkey.
